## Tuning

The receipt mailer (Almsgate) batches donation receipts and sends through the Thornquay relay. On-call: if the queue backs up, resist the urge to crank batch size — the relay rate-limits per connection, and bigger batches just mean bigger retries. Scale worker count first, then shorten the flush interval. Dedupe window must stay longer than the retry horizon or donors get duplicate receipts, which generates tickets. All knobs live in one place and are read at worker start. Current production values follow.

tuning table, kajop-yafof:
QUOTAS = {
    "wenath": 10,
    "ulaael": 5,
}

Subject: DR drill — queue-depth autoscaler

Reviewing the Fennwick drill results. The autoscaler for the Opaline ingest queue froze at depth 12k when the standby region took over; scaling policy never rehydrated. Patch forces a config reload on failover — please review the retry bounds in scaler.go. To replay the drill locally you must unseal the staging credentials bundle. The unseal step prompts once; enter the recovery passphrase shown below.

strongbox words: druath-quenael

Subject: RemindRx cut-over complete

Team, the clinic appointment reminder job moved off the old Bramleigh scheduler last night. Cut-over finished at 01:40 with no missed sends; the backlog from the maintenance window drained by 03:00. Patients at the Dunmore and Catesby clinics now get reminders from the new sender profile, so expect a few questions about the changed message format. Quiet hours and retry behavior are unchanged. If someone asks what the job is configured to do, the live values are below.

deployment values, kahag-fahap:
SORIX_PIN=9289
SORIX_TENANT=frador
SORIX_METRICS_HOST=metrics.sorix.brasktech.corp
SORIX_SEAL=seal_56930044
SORIX_STANDBY_TEAM=sorwyn